“…It has been reported that DMH induces mutations predominantly in the colon, as compared to the small intestine (Newell and Heddle, 2004). We have previously shown that s.c. injection of 20 mg/kg/week DMH during the 12 weeks caused 100% epithelial dysplasia at weeks 6 and 100% carcinoma at week 18 after the last injection of DMH (Karaca et al, 2010).…”

“…Eighteen weeks after the last injection, all mice were killed with an overdose of ketamine. Our previous work showed that s.c. injection of DMH 20 mg/kg/week during the 12 weeks caused 100% carcinoma at week 18 after last injection (Karaca et al, 2010). After the death of the animal, the abdomen was opened and approximately 7–8-cm long large intestine was cut between cecum and anal canal by a scissors.…”

“…In our previous study, we found that subcutaneous injection of 20 mg/kg/week of DMH during the 12 weeks caused 100% epithelial dysplasia at the following 6th week and 85% high grade dysplasia at the following 12th week after last injection (Karaca et al, 2010). The phase, where 85% high grade dysplasia was seen, was a critical period in terms of precancerous conditions.…”

“…It was then opened longitudinally using scissors, washed with phosphate-buffered saline and the mucosal surface examined for gross pathology (number and distribution of the neoplasms). Following macroscopic examination, the colon tissues were prepared for histopathologic examination according to the Swiss-roll technique (Karaca et al, 2010; Moolenbeek and Ruıtenberg, 1981; Reilly and Kirsner, 1965). This technique allows the entire intestinal mucosa to be examined efficiently.…”
